While it’s now an iconic Indian cookie, its story starts in Persia, where these shortbread-like cookies made with ghee and flour were common. These treats traveled along trade routes and mingled with Mughal culinary influences in India, evolving into the crumbly, fragrant biscuits.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In India, they became more popular during the British colonial period, when European-style shortbreads inspired local bakers to adapt them with indigenous ingredients like cardamom, rose, and saffron.
